Abstract

Customer satisfaction is crucial for a company's success, as positive experiences attract 9 people, while negative ones deter 16 people. High satisfaction predicts retention, product repurchase, and loyalty. Effective businesses focus on reinforcing pleasurable experiences to retain and attract customers. Respondents assess consumer satisfaction in terms of consumer experience, product quality, and competitors. The study utilized a descriptive-quantitative research design, incorporating observation, case studies, and surveys to gather real-world data. Meanwhile, quantitative research involved collecting and analyzing numerical data to identify patterns and make predictions. Researchers employed purposive sampling, a non-probability technique in which participants are selected based on specific characteristics. The results showed key findings, including consumer satisfaction, competitors, and product quality. Product quality ranked first with the highest mean of 3.98: "Implementing strict quality control processes during manufacturing ensures that only high-quality goods are produced." Competitors ranked second with a mean of 3.64: "Your competitors can drive innovation and push you to reach new levels of success." Consumer satisfaction ranked third with the lowest mean of 3.62: "Be clear on miscommunication."  Overall, based on the survey results, respondents suggested maintaining consistency in communication with consumers and providing good service. Based on the conclusion, many female business owners from different industries shared their perceptions. The researchers recommend using marketing tools to convince customers of product quality. Hence, if business owners want to be successful in terms of performance and competitiveness, they must be aware of the needs of their customers.
